> I need to find a way to check if the Peoplesoft DB is down
> (i.e. if the database link is valid) and display a friendly
> error message to the user before they have logged into the
> application.
Have you tried connection.state?
When you open your connection, if it returns an error, switch to your
error handler.
'// ========================================================
' create your variables
Dim liter, cn, sErrors
' this is required in order to trap the error
on error resume next
' create the connection
Set cn = server.createobject("adodb.connection")
' attempt to open it
cn.open "your connection string"
' see if you succeeded
if cn.errors.count > 0 then
' obtain information about the errors
for liter = 0 to cn.errors.Count - 1
sErrors = sErrors & "<p>" & cn.errors(liter) & "</p>"
next
' clean up
cn.errors.clear
set cn = nothing
' store the errors for later
session("errors") = sErrors
' kick them to an error page
response.redirect "/disabled.asp"
end if
' turn off ignoring errors for the rest of your code
on error goto 0
...do your db stuff here
